Spirituality

Many spiritually-minded persons of all races,
colors, and creeds were demonstrating
a degree of stability, happiness and usefulness
which we should have sought ourselves.
Instead, we looked at the human defects of these people,
and sometimes used their shortcomings
as a basis of wholesale condemnation.
We talked of intolerance,
while we were intolerant ourselves.
We missed the reality and the beauty of the forest
because we were diverted
by the ugliness of some its trees.

Reprinted from Alcoholics Anonymous, pp. 49-50, with permission of A.A. World Services, Inc.
